Output 5d4dcafa53ec28b2c19b3070911273006c2c2a3ad6bdcbdaec3f9307d7bb8571:1

value
1020400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ac1242ad5bc72f8bc7db10e296082312456f00 OP_EQUAL
address
3FhZScswetV1TmyCdMDrNvBdxgP8XPC78L
transaction
5d4dcafa53ec28b2c19b3070911273006c2c2a3ad6bdcbdaec3f9307d7bb8571
confirmations
393459
spent
true